  • Closed Accounts Posts: 161 ✭✭Boards.ie: Alvis


    Hey guys,

    Sorry about the delay on this. A third-party library we were using related to DFP ads suddenly broke last night, so it was related to the ads in some way indeed.

    No ads showed, the right hand column couldn't figure out what size it wanted to be and filled the whole screen.

    It's been patched now while we look into preventing any similar occurances, I know that was a serious pain in the butt if you browse Boards logged out. Sorry again.
